Soap & Glory 'Peaches and Clean'

Hi folks, tonight I'm going to do a wee review of Soap and Glory's 'Peaches and Clean'.  I've read many a good review on this and mine is no exception.

S&G describe this as a '4-in-1 wash-off deep cleansing milk' with a 'Special clogged t-zone fomula'.  I think the description of a milk is quite accurate, it is quite runny though not so that it runs off your hand!  Though it's  not thick in consistency like most hot cloth cleansers, for example.


The the front of the bottle lists the following ingredients;

  • Peach extract (with skin smoothing fruit acids).
  • Quillaja Bark (a gentle natural 'soap').
  • Jojoba oil (an emollient skin softner).
  • Deoxtboost™ Technology (to help purify and deep clean).
  • Poreshrink R2™ (for a cleaner, fresher, brighter complexion).
Peaches and Clean, rrp £7

I've always been a big fan of S&G products and I think they've got it spot on with this one.  It has a glorious scent of peaches and it does have a 'clean' smell, as well as a nice consistency making it a pleasure to apply to the face.  I usually use this morning and night with my No.7 Beautiful Skin Cleansing Brush (which I highly recommend, if like me you don't want to splash out on a Clarisonic!), and removes make up really well.  Two pumps is usually more than enough to cover the whole face, though if I'm removing make up I like to cleanse twice, just to make sure all of my make up is removed.  This is also very gentle on the eyes.  

Without a doubt this product makes my skin silky soft and clean, definitely leaving a clean feeling on my face.  I struggle with a lot of creamy products as my skin can be quite oily and I don't like the feeling of anything too wet or thick on my face but this product is a pleasure to use and I'm sure over time as helped to improve in perfections on my face.  I don't tend to repurchase products often, and had I not been gifted this as part of the Best of All set over Christmas probably wouldn't have bought it myself, but I probably will repurchase this and for the price recommend you give it a go :)
